If you're required to convert a decimal number like 0.57 into a percentage, multiply it by 100. For example: 0.57 x 100 = 57%. 0.03 x 100 = 3%. For a fraction, calculate the decimal first, then multiply the decimal by 100: 3/20 = 0.15 x 100 = 15%. easiest mobile check cashing appWebSep 13, 2008 · By itself, I would normally understand sentence A to have meaning #2, to be asking how they like the new house.
